I have one sugestion as to getting your power back, remember these trucks pick up on your driving style and changes of mixture, air temp and waht not... when somthing changes (like headers) the computer isnt designed to notice that... so it wouldent very fast. i would unplug your battery for 10 minutes to reset your computer, then start it up and drive like normal. i always notice when i do that it has LESS power than it did before i reset, but its in its learning stage and within 50 miles or so it will have adjusted to everything.
That should help your gain in power, when I had a plugged cat and I put the new cat on, I was supprised that the power dident go up that much.. I did waht I just said and within 25 miles it felt like a different truck.
One good way to tell that the computer was reset when you unplug the battery is when you start it back up, just like 4 seconds after it fires rev it up 500 rpm or so... if it doesnt goto the normal idle and goes to aroun 400-500 rpm for a second then goes back up it tells you that it has reset.

I was talking with Joe (20dodgeneon00) basically more about what I said about his gears... He asked me to post up my findings on here...
I used a gear ratio calculator punched in his tire size, and OD ratio... I asked him waht rpm he was running at 70mph, he said "around 2100", with those 35in tires according to the calculator he would be running 2100rpms at 69 mph which is almost exactly what he said. if he had 4.10's he would run about 1850 I think it said... somewhere around there.
Basically he asked me to post this up becasue he wanted 2nd oppinions... Im fairly confident he has 4.56's. waht yall think?
